: Even without the vocals, the track’s bright, rising production is designed to evoke a sense of reclaiming self-worth and "shining" independently after being undervalued—themes central to the song's Cinderella-inspired narrative.
Written and produced by Swift alongside her longtime collaborator , the instrumental showcases a polished blend of synth-pop and bubblegum pop with distinct elements of disco and electronica .
